The First Macedonian Congress 1895
The First Macedonian Congress was held in Sofia in 1895 where two motions were supposedly proposed to the delegates. The first was that Macedonia should seek autonomy and the other that Macedonia should be annexed by Bulgaria. All but two delegates supposedly voted for Macedonian autonomy. The congress lead to the establishment of the Supreme Macedonian Committee.
